Abstract
With the advent of the information age, the traditional teaching of the physics experiment is facing severe challenges due to inherent deficiencies. The extensive application of Virtual Reality Technology (VRT) in experimental education can be used to effectively make up for the existed shortcomings of the traditional experiment teaching. Based on the basic theory and application of VRT, an innovative application mode with the usage of this information technology is constructed to explore the experiment teaching of the junior high school physics in the paper, which is taken the Ohm's Law exploration and resistance measurement experiments as examples. Combined with the flash technology, virtual experiments are designed to simulate the real physical experiment scenarios, which can effectively enhance students' understanding and cognition of the experiments. Subsequently, students, as divided into two groups including the virtual reality teaching group (VRG) and the traditional teaching group (TG), are organized to conduct physical experiment operations and questionnaire surveys are carried out to collect teaching effect data. The obtained results show that students of VRG have a more comprehensive understanding than those of TG in the experimental content and operation processes, better experimental observation and control abilities and more outstanding innovative thinking performance, which fully verifies that the auxiliary effect of VRT in experimental teaching is significantly superior to those of TG.
